  • SC gives charge of kabaddi federation to governing body Top
    Posted on February 18th, 2025 in Exam Details (QP Included)

    • The Supreme Court has ordered the transfer of the Amateur Kabaddi Federation of India (AKFI) to a new governing body.

    • The AKFI, recognized by the Union Sports Ministry, is to facilitate the selection and conditioning of the women’s team for the Senior Asian Kabaddi Championship hosted by Iran.

    • Justice S.P. Garg, appointed administrator of the AKFI by the Delhi High Court, was commended for his transparency and reforms in the sport’s administration.

    • The court ordered compliance with the order by February 11, and a compliance report to be filed by the AKFI in March.

    • The court also urged the International Kabaddi Federation (IKF) to comply with the AKFI’s positive assurance to allow the Indian team to participate in the upcoming championships.

    • The court clarified that handing over the AKFI charge does not automatically mean the court has already recognized it.
